Madeira Beach is a city located in Florida. With a 2023 population of 3,784, it is the 521st largest city in Florida and the 7816th largest city in the United States.Madeira Beach is currently declining at a rate of -0.97% annually and its population has decreased by -2.85% since the most recent census, which recorded a population of 3,895 in 2020. Spanning over 3 miles, Madeira Beach has a population density of 3,854 people per square mile.
The average household income in Madeira Beach is $105,656 with a poverty rate of 9.51%. The median rental costs in recent years comes to - per month, and the median house value is -. The median age in Madeira Beach is 59.9 years, 60.1 years for males, and 59.5 years for females.

89.69% of Madeira Beach residents speak only English, while 10.31% speak other languages. The non-English language spoken by the largest group is Spanish, which is spoken by 6.63% of the population.

The poverty rate among those that worked full-time for the past 12 months was 1.9%. Among those working part-time, it was 7.49%, and for those that did not work, the poverty rate was 12.79%.
